#6945cc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#6945cc is composed of 41.2% red, 27.1% green and 80%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 48.5% cyan, 66.2% magenta, 0% yellow and 20% black. It has a hue angle of 256 degrees, a saturation of 57% and a lightness of 53.5%. #6945cc color hex could be obtained by blending #d28aff with #000099. Closest websafe color is: #6633cc.

● #6945cc color description : Moderate violet.
#6945cc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#6945cc has RGB values of R:105, G:69, B:204 and CMYK values of C:0.49, M:0.66, Y:0, K:0.2. Its decimal value is 6899148.
